I use Gotelli and Ellison because it has the broadest coverage (classical, maximum likelihood, re-randomization and bayesian) but it is a bit of a stretch for my intro biostats students. . The class has a lab so I'm not that concerned with examples -- we cover that in lab (we use R in lab after getting the students started with excel ). Thanks for the lead on the Glover and Mitchell text. Gregory Zimmerman, Professor of Biology, Lake Superior State U, Sault Sainte Marie MI
